    According to our (Global Info Research) latest study, the global Semiconductor Single Wafer Wet Processing Equipment market size was valued at US$ 3673 million in 2025 and is forecast to a readjusted size of US$ 4762 million by 2032 with a CAGR of 3.9% during review period.
    Semiconductor single wafer wet processing equipment is an automated system utilized in the chip manufacturing process that treats individual wafers as discrete units, employing chemical solutions, deionized water, and similar agents to perform high-precision cleaning, etching, and photoresist stripping on the wafer surface. Compared to batch processing technologies, single-wafer equipment—through the use of high-speed rotational spraying and localized spot treatment—enables more precise removal of contaminants, foreign particles, and residues in advanced manufacturing nodes, thereby effectively enhancing chip production yield and process consistency.
    The upstream segment primarily involves highly reliable, precision core components, including PTFE (polytetrafluoroethylene) chambers resistant to strong acids and bases, high-precision fluid control systems, rotating spindles and servo motors, megasonic generators, and automated chemical delivery systems. Among these, high-precision flow control and chemical temperature control systems serve as the critical elements for ensuring process repeatability. The midstream segment consists of equipment manufacturing integrators; the core technological barriers in this area lie in effectively reducing operational costs through chemical recycling systems and boosting production capacity by utilizing multi-chamber parallel processing architectures.
    The price of semiconductor single-wafer wet processing equipment—which varies depending on factors such as process node requirements, chamber count, and specific configuration—typically ranges from $2.5 million to $5 million per unit, with the industry generally maintaining gross profit margins of approximately 35% to 50%.
